The show, produced by the BBC and U.K. shingle Shine, is again distributed by FremantleMedia Enterprises, which sold the first series to more than 52 broadcasters, covering more than 180 countries.
Webs that screened "The Adventures of Merlin," aimed squarely at the family audience, included China's biggest network, CCTV, and Oz's Ten station, where FME claims it is exceeding channel average ratings by 36%.
Crook will play Cedric, a creepy character determined to become Arthur's right-hand man.
Also guesting is Adrian Lester, star of Brit TV series "Hustle," and seasoned thesp Charles Dance, who plays Aredian.
Colin Morgan reprises his role as Merlin.
